Harbinger- solid song with some great instrumentals and solid vocals 7/10
Self Portraits Of The Instincs- Better than the last one , it has better vocals , an infectiously catchy chorus and some cool odd times 9/10
Nocturne- An epic song worthy of the album name , although is a little all over the place , and that's why it isn't the best even though it has amazing sections it doesent flow as well 9/10
Crossing The Rubicon- arguably the best song on the album , it's held back by nothing and all of the members fulfill their role and mix together amazingly to create this masterpiece 9/10
Sotto Voce- This song correctly describes the guitarist ( Aj ) genius musical skill at classical guitar and was an impressive instrumental and shouldn't be skipped 7/10
Mea Cupla- Although it has and epic solo , the vocals lack , the bassist however has an epic intro with the drums , and it's the instruments that save the song 7/10
Movement from Discord- Is a more mainstream song , although is amazingly catchy and very easy to listen to and straight foward , is a very good song 9/10
Channel Detritus- Is the lowest song on the album because of how it was put together , it seemed like they put no work , and has some cool parts , just doesent have the ambition the rest of the songs have , and is an okay listen 6/10
Polaris- My favorite song on the album because it has everything needed and again is a straight foward song and features an amaZing guitar line , words can't describe how this song is , everything shines on this album 10/10
Echoes To Molotovs - Is short but very jam packed , this is the song on the album where you want to kill someone .
It starts fast , and doesent slow down 8/10
Desiderata-
Another instrumental , is strong but drags on just a little bit , however leads into the song that's next PERFECTLY! 7/10
Vela Together We Await The Storm- The highlight of the album , and ended the album with a bang ! It's explosive , creative , and in your face ! 10/10
